The artificial intelligence giant Nvidia on Wednesday notched yet another historic milestone, becoming the first company to be worth $5 trillion.
The value of Nvidia alone is now worth more than the GDP of every country on earth, except for the United States and China, according to World Bank data.
Three months ago, the company was worth $4 trillion and a little over two years ago, it was worth $1 trillion.
On Wednesday, shares of the company opened up more than 3%.
More than any of its competitors, Nvidia and its record run have become emblematic of an AI investment frenzy that has pushed U.S. stock markets to new highs throughout the year, while making billionaires out of the industry's top shareholders .
